SUMMARY:Automating HPC Model Selection on Edge Devices
DESCRIPTION:Abrar Hossain and Kishwar Ahmed (University of Toledo)\n\nThe 
 increasing demand for processing power on resource-constrained edge device
 s necessitate efficient techniques for optimizing High Performance Computi
 ng (HPC) applications. We propose HPEE (HPC Parameter Exploration on Edge)
 , a novel approach that formulates the parameter search space problem as a
  pure exploration multi-armed bandit (MAB) technique. By efficiently explo
 ring the search space using the MAB framework, we achieve significant perf
 ormance improvements, while respecting the limited computational resources
  of edge devices. Experimental results, based on HPC application, demonstr
 ate the effectiveness of our approach in optimizing parameter search on ed
 ge devices, offering a promising solution for enhancing HPC performance in
  resource-constrained environments.\n\nTag: Artificial Intelligence/Machin
